Just a few weeks ahead of Election Day, Kamala Harris will make her return to late-night television. The Democratic presidential candidate is scheduled to join The Late Show with Stephen Colbert on Tuesday, October 8, marking her seventh visit to the show.

Colbert last spoke with Harris in March 2023, while her debut on the program occurred in 2018 when she was a U.S. senator from California. Her appearance coincides with the upcoming appearance of her running mate, Minnesota Governor Tim Walz, on Jimmy Kimmel Live, which will be his first late-night talk show debut.

Harris’s late-night visits are part of a larger strategy as the Harris-Walz ticket ramps up their campaign efforts in the final stretch. Both candidates will be featured on CBS’s 60 Minutes, and Harris is also slated to appear on the popular podcast Call Her Daddy. This podcast, hosted by Alex Cooper, was Spotify’s second-most popular show in 2023, particularly among female listeners.

Harris participated in the Call Her Daddy interview on October 1, with the episode set to be released on October 6. By blending traditional interviews with appearances on podcasts and late-night shows, the Democratic ticket aims to engage voters who may not follow conventional media outlets. Both Colbert and Kimmel have been critical of Harris’s rival, Donald Trump, at various points during the 2024 campaign season.
